the first thing to consider is the material of the jacket. High-quality fishing gear jackets are typically made from water-resistant materials like Gore-Tex or similar fabrics. These materials not only ward off rain and splashes but also offer breathability, preventing overheating during long hours on the water. A jacket that combines water resistance with breathability ensures that you remain comfortable, regardless of the weather, a crucial factor for anglers committed to long fishing trips.
The design and cut of a fishing gear jacket have a significant impact on its functionality. Jackets with adjustable cuffs and hoods provide better protection against the elements. A well-fitted hood will protect against wind and rain without obstructing your vision, enhancing safety and concentration during difficult catches. Meanwhile, adjustable cuffs help keep water out, maintaining dryness and warmth, especially during sudden downpours. Having multiple pockets is another design feature to consider; they are indispensable for storing small essentials such as fishing lures, lines, and personal items securely and within easy reach.

Expert anglers value the added features that enhance the purpose-specific functionality of fishing jackets. For instance, reflective strips or bright colors can be a lifesaver, increasing visibility in low-light conditions or during poor weather, thereby enhancing safety. Additionally, some jackets come equipped with rod holders or D-rings for attaching tools and accessories. These features not only add convenience but also demonstrate thoughtful design tailored specifically for fishing enthusiasts.
One noteworthy aspect of fishing gear jackets is the insulation they offer. Depending on your fishing location and climate, selecting a jacket with appropriate insulation can make a world of difference. For colder environments, jackets featuring fleece linings or thermal insulation offer necessary warmth, making fishing in low temperatures more tolerable. Conversely, in warm-weather conditions, opting for a lighter jacket with moisture-wicking properties can help regulate your body temperature and keep you dry and comfortable.

Long-term reliability is another factor that contributes to a fishing jacket's value. High-quality jackets not only withstand the elements but also endure the wear and tear of frequent use. Durability is further enhanced by features such as reinforced seams, heavy-duty zippers, and double-stitched pockets, ensuring your investment in a quality fishing gear jacket lasts for many seasons.
